It's actually called the "Universal National Service Act." There is a slight, but very important, difference between National Service and Military Service--the bill allows for either military service, or civilian service. The reason that it isn't getting media attention is it's not moving. The bill has been stuck in committee since January 2003 and is likely to stay there, indefinitely.
